Created attachment 110674 [details]
"snap list" command shows the snap packages installed on my system.
"launch" and "remove" buttons are available despite snapweb is not installed here (screenshot) and the same is valid for all snap packages listed by Discover. I noticed this problem after uninstall a snap package (VLC player) using Discover.
Created attachment 110676 [details]
*** Bug 390664 has been marked as a duplicate of this bug. ***
*** Bug 390648 has been marked as a duplicate of this bug. ***
Git commit 4593a765bf211fb7750038acfa20d94fa087be8c by Aleix Pol.
Committed on 20/02/2018 at 17:12.
Pushed by apol into branch 'Plasma/5.12'.
Simplify resource state tracking in snap
Only set the state when we know it for sure.
Set it for every package while at it.
M +18 -10 libdiscover/backends/SnapBackend/SnapBackend.cpp
M +1 -1 libdiscover/backends/SnapBackend/SnapBackend.h